I have done my work experience in many different places but most of them were for less than a week. Liverpool and Nottingham restrict the number of placements you can put down e.g. 6 for Nottingham. Which will result in the appearance of doing fewer than 6 weeks experience. Is this underrepresentation problematic?
It's not ideal to be honest, but it depends how much you've done in total and how much you have compared to other applicants. I'll be honest six weeks is looking risky for Liverpool; they previously only accepted applicants who'd done at least ten. Are there any placements at all that you did for a week or longer? I would recommend filling the slots with your longest placements, and if there's any room for extra notes then mention your extra placements there. I would also suggest making it explicitly clear how much work experience you've done in your personal statement, however that only makes a difference to Nottingham as Liverpool won't read it.

It'll be a problem for Liverpool as they have a specific amount you are required to do, for example you have to have done a week equine husbandry, a week dog and cat husbandry, and if your placements are under a week then you're not meeting the required amount. Liverpool are big on work experience, and you'll be up against applicants with over 21 weeks work experience so it will massively weaken your application. They also use the work experience scores when deciding who to offer interviews to, and I think with only 6 weeks you're going to be lucky to be offered an interview unless you have planned work experience which you can put down on the form.
